Oppo Reno 3 Pro gets a price cut in India: Here’s how much it costs now

Oppo Reno 3 Pro has received a price cut in India and is now available for Rs 2000 less. The revised price is reflected on Amazon India. 

Oppo Reno 3 Pro

As per the Amazon listing, Oppo Reno 3 Pro is now priced at Rs. 25,990 for 8GB of RAM and 128GB of storage variant. As a reminder, the smartphone was launched for Rs. 32,990 for the same configuration. However, the price of the 8GB + 256GB variant of the Oppo Reno 3 Pro remains the same. The phone comes in Sky White, Midnight Black, and Auroral Blue colours.

Oppo Reno 3 Pro Specifications

Oppo Reno 3 Pro has the same 6.4-inch Super AMOLED display with FHD+ resolution, 91.5 percent screen-to-body ratio. Inside the phone is an octa-core MediaTek Helio P95 SoC along with 8GB of RAM and up to 256GB of storage. For authentication purposes, the phone has an in-display fingerprint sensor and also a face unlocking system.

In terms of optics, the Oppo Reno 3 Pro has a quad-camera setup that uses the 64-megapixel primary shooter with an aperture of f/1.8. It is supported by a 13-megapixel telephoto lens with an f/2.4 aperture, an 8-megapixel ultra-wide-angle lens, and a 2-megapixel mono sensor. On the front is a dual-punch hole design that houses a 44-megapixel primary sensor with an aperture of f/2.4 and a 2-megapixel depth sensor.

Battery-wise, the Oppo Reno 3 Pro has a 4025mAh battery pack with 30W VOOC Flash Charge 4.0 technology. The software on the device is Android 10 which is overlayed by Oppo’s proprietary ColorOS. The usual connectivity options on the phone are present which include dual-SIM 4G LTE, Wi-Fi 802.11ac (Wi-Fi 5), and Bluetooth v5.0, but there’s no NFC. The phone weighs 175g and it has dimensions of 158.8mm x 73.4mm x 8.1mm.
